Originally posted by srpbaer
Clay,
Which HD box should I go with now....I have a Mitsubishi HD 46". I am ready to get an Direct TV converter box but don't know which is the best deal right now..Help me if you can. Performance and price are a concern.
Thanks
You best bet out there for a box now is either the Sony or the Zenith Sat HD520. They are both the same units. The Zenith is ussually about 100 bucks less then the Sony. They just had a price drop so you should be able to get them for around 450 or so. They seem to have very good tuners build into them for the local HD stuff and they also find and lock sat signals very quickly so you can actually channel surf a little bit.
